Following the success of his remix of CloZee and LSDREAM’s “Empyre, Pt. 2”—which has already racked up over 500,000 streams across platforms—HEYZ continues to push the boundaries of modern bass music with this high-impact original “Feed Ya Soul” Out now on Zeds Dead’s Deadbeats label

“Feed Ya Soul” showcases HEYZ’s signature blend of crushing percussion, hypnotic low-end, and intricate sound design—reinforcing his status as one of bass music’s most forward-thinking talents. The track captures his artistic evolution and unwavering commitment to crafting a bold, distinctive sonic identity that leaves listeners stuck in a HEYZ.
This release also arrives as HEYZ gears up for a busy summer festival season including his forthcoming headline national tour and confirmed performances at North Coast, Deep Tropics, Dancefestopia, Breakaway Charlotte and more to be announced. With each release and live show, HEYZ continues to cement his role as a dynamic force in the bass music landscape.
About HEYZ:
Native to Greensboro, NC, but currently settled in Denver, CO, Mike Hayes has gravitated towards an innate musical influence since an early age, leading to the emergence of the HEYZ project. Promptly garnering interest in his palatable dance floor techno from top labels such as deadmau5’s mau5trap following his introduction to the electronic scene in 2018, HEYZ eventually began leaning into a more bass-heavy approach.
Comfortably finding his footing in unfamiliar territory, HEYZ’ avant-garde take on bass music immediately cemented its rightful place, quickly attracting attention from all quarters of the community. Narrowly bordering the line between a contemporary and nostalgia-inducing sound, HEYZ has since released on a number of critically acclaimed labels, including Circus Records, Bite This, Lowly, and Deadbeats, only further confirming his natural ability to appeal to a wide scope of audiences.
Hand in hand with his skyward trajectory, HEYZ has also built an increasingly substantial fanbase through alternative channels such as TikTok, where he predominantly broadcasts his likable comedic personality. Firm in his whimsical ideology, he translates this seamlessly to the musical realm through his growing discography and live settings. With performances at large scale festivals across the nation among the likes of Lost Lands, Electric Zoo, Red Rocks Amphitheater, and many more, HEYZ remains steadfast in his endeavors, proving his longevity in the dance arena.
About Deadbeats:
Originating from Toronto’s vibrant electronic music scene, Dylan Mamid (DC) and Zachary Rapp-Rovan (Hooks) of Zeds Dead have shattered the confines of bass-heavy music to emerge as icons of genre fluidity. Since its inception in 2016, Deadbeats has been a testament to their dedication to innovation and artist empowerment, providing a platform for eclectic and emerging electronic voices.
Guided by Zeds Dead and label manager Harrison Bennett, Deadbeats has evolved into a sanctuary for the unique, driven by the duo’s debut album, Northern Lights. The label transcends mere music distribution to foster a community grounded in authenticity and artistic freedom. Championing the full spectrum of bass music with a hip-hop-infused rhythm, Deadbeats has attracted a diverse roster, including emerging talents like IMANU and CHEE, alongside veterans such as Rusko and CASPA. Their A&R strategy, enriched by Zeds Dead’s touring experiences, emphasizes creativity, ensuring Deadbeats remains at the cutting edge of electronic music.
